The "Plastic Revolution" in Pediatric Orthodontics: Treatment Inclusion Criteria, Digital Protocols, Scientific Research and Digital Monitoring

by Caruso Silvia

In 2018 Align Technology Inc. introduced the Invisalign® First clear aligner therapy protocol, designed specifically for young patients with mixed dentition. This protocol paved the way for the digitization of interceptive treatment, changing both the orthodontist's approach and the patient's habits. According to the Align Technology Inc. guidelines, the protocol can be used to perform phase I of orthodontic treatment, specifically dedicated to the dento-alveolar expansion of the upper and lower arches. From 2018 to today, scientific literature has been produced regarding the predictability of the protocol, above all by evaluating its possibility of being used to solve transversal and vertical problems in the young patient. In the same period of time, there have been numerous "digitalised additions" to the treatment of malocclusions in mixed dentition patients: artificial intelligence (AI) is no longer just a component of the Align protocol, but it is part of the digital monitoring protocols and digital planning. Furthermore, the intraoral scanner has not only facilitated the operator, but has allowed us to communicate differently with the patients, with the pediatric dentist in planning the orthodontic treatment. We are therefore at the beginning not of a revolution, but of a natural digitization of orthodontics for the young patient in all its phases, where AI will take up more and more space. The main objective of this report will be to make a journey from 2018 to the coming years to understand the new opportunities and challenges.
